Night walk midwinter

21st December 2009

Dear All,

we would like to invite you to join us for a Nightwalk on Monday 21st December (Winter Solstice) to mark the shifting cityscape by recalling its past. Five years have passed since our first Nightwalk, and we will, as always, attempt to find the remaining gaps in the known  through which to slip. Please meet us on Monday the 21st December at 7pm, on the corner of Russia Lane and Bishops Way, E2, where the walk will begin. Nearest  tube to the start is Bethnal Green, or Buses  254, 106, 55, 26, 48, D6 and D3, or Cambridge Heath overground. Here's the streetmap link to the start of the walk:

http://www.streetmap.co.uk/idmap.srf?X=535089&Y=183331&A=Y&Z=110

You can get the walk route map here.

The nightwalk will take approximately one and a half hours but you can stop at any point. It is, as ever, free.  Please rsvp to info@walkwalkwalk.org.uk (not essential but to give us an indication of numbers for  refreshments).
